COMMISSIONING ENGINEER SKILLS, EXPERIENCE, AND JOB REQUIREMENTS
Updated: Dec 08, 2024 - The Commissioning Engineer has a strong background in building envelope commissioning, consulting, and construction administration, and holds CxA certification and a PE license or the ability to obtain one. This role demands proficiency in AutoCAD, Revit, and MS Office Products, with proven skills in communication, organization, and problem-solving. The engineer also demonstrates the ability to self-manage throughout projects and actively participates in industry organizations.

Summary of Commissioning Engineer Knowledge and Qualifications on Resume
1. BS in Electrical Engineering with 8 years of Experience
- A significant engineering experience in the power generation or process with heavy regulatory constraints
- Experience with the drafting of mechanical and monitoring equipment testing guidelines and procedures/instructions.
- Functional knowledge of BNI systems
- I&C logic diagrams reading and understanding
- A knowledge of the British codes and standards applicable to those systems
- A first commissioning experience (commissioning test experience on a nuclear site, or commissioning procedure elaboration).
- A commissioning experience on an EPR project I&C test bay (or writing of associated procedures)
- Ability to propose fit-for-purpose technical solutions in their area of expertise
- Capability of coordinating technical topics which may involve several engineering disciplines (mechanical/HVAC, electrical, I&C) and suppliers
- Good writing skills with a focus on the drafting of test procedures and test coverage substantiation files
- Rigour in the production and review of deliverables
- Relational ease with customers and partners
- Ability to work in a team, in an international and multicultural environment
- Must be fluent in English
2. BS in Mechanical Engineering with 6 years of Experience
- Prior LNG Commissioning experience such as Topside Process Module experience/with new build Mechanical System experience/480v/690v/11Kv/Drive experience and with Drilling system experience
- Technical knowledge of engineering design principles and applicable design guides and standards related to assigned engineering discipline
- Significant experience in engineering, construction, pre-commissioning and commissioning environments within the LNG industry
- Working experience in the oil and gas industry
- Experience in an engineering/installation environment with experience in developing project documentation of LNG Projects
- Experience in pre-commissioning, commissioning and start-up of LNG Projects
- Working experience in the supervision of Contractors
- Proficient hands-on experience with project completion tools
- Excellent written and oral communication, to collect and communicate information effectively.
- Strong analytical skills to find and solve problems independently.
